YOGURT COFFEE CHEESECAKE in a Glass
  • Difficulty: Very easy
  • Cost: Very economical
  • Rest time: 30 Minutes
  • Preparation time: 15 Minutes
  • Portions: 4 People
  • Cooking methods: Stovetop
  • Cuisine: Italian
  • Seasonality: Summer, All seasons

Ingredients

  • 17.6 oz Greek yogurt 0% fat
  • 3.5 oz vegetable whipping cream
  • 4 cookies
  • 1/4 cup coffee
  • 1.4 oz sugar (optional)

Steps

  • Prepare the coffee and let it cool, then crumble the cookies and place them at the bottom of the cups, moisten with a bit of coffee, and press them down.

  • Combine the cream with the yogurt, coffee, sugar, and mix well with a spoon, you can whip it if you prefer.

  • Pour everything into the cups and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es before serving with a sprinkle of cocoa, chopped hazelnuts, or chocolate.

FAQ (Questions and Answers) YOGURT COFFEE CHEESECAKE in a Glass

  • Can I use regular yogurt instead of Greek yogurt?

    Of course! Whatever you prefer.

  • Can I make yogurt cheesecake without sugar?

    Sure! Use natural sweeteners like honey or erythritol, I didn’t add any for myself.

  • Can it be prepared in advance?

    Absolutely yes! You can prepare them the day before and store them in the fridge well covered.

  • Can the cream be replaced?

    Of course! You can use mascarpone, ricotta, philadelphia, any creamy cheese you prefer.

  • Can I skip the coffee to make it kid-friendly?

    Absolutely! You can use barley coffee or skip it altogether and use vanilla or chocolate-flavored yogurt.
